This image depicts an outdoor ground-level scene in Sabana de Guacuco, Venezuela, characterized by a mix of natural decay and man-made structures under direct sunlight.

In the mid-ground, a prominent, vertically oriented, cylindrical tree stump with a fibrous, textured, grey-brown bark dominates the left-center. Its top is cut flat, exposing the wood grain and accumulating some debris. Around its base, the ground is covered with dark brown soil, numerous fallen, dried, oblong brown leaves, and sparse dry twigs. Several small green sprouts are visible in the soil near the stump. To the left of this stump, a dense accumulation of long, dry, brown palm fronds and branches is present, some appearing to lean against an unseen structure.

In the foreground, slightly to the right of center, a weathered, flat-lying section of a tree trunk rests on the ground. This piece of wood is irregularly shaped, roughly resembling an asymmetrical heart or kidney. It displays a dark brown color, prominent wood grain, and a visible crack or hole towards its right side. Faint yellow and light green residue or paint marks are observable on its upper-left surface.

The ground surrounding these wooden elements is uniformly covered with dark brown, loose soil and a thick layer of dry, brown, ovate leaves. Occasional small green plant shoots emerge from the soil. Scattered throughout the ground cover are various small pieces of white and red debris, possibly paper or plastic.

The background on the right features a rough, grey concrete wall, showing signs of weathering and discoloration. Two dark, insulated pipes run vertically along the wall, disappearing into the lower part of the frame. Adjacent to the wall, a pile of thin, dry, light-colored branches and twigs rests on the ground. The lighting suggests a bright, sunny day, with soft shadows cast by the objects. No people or animals are present in the frame.
